KUTTAS v. RITTER

No. 2D03-202.

879 So.2d 3 (2004)

John C. KUTTAS, Appellant, v. Anne R. RITTER f/k/a Anne R. Kuttas,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Second District.

April 30, 2004.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John Kuttas, Hartsdale, NY, for Appellant John C. Kuttas.

Jeanne L. Coleman of Law Office of Jeanne L. Coleman, Tampa, for Appellee.


CASANUEVA, Judge.

This unique case involves a modification of the child support aspects of a final judgment of dissolution of marriage. Both children concerned, two teenage boys, are affected by autism, one severely and the other mildly, as well as other behavioral and learning problems.
